WHAT IS SCRIM TAPE?

Normally SKRIM TAPE is made of open weave fabric and has a self-adhesive technique. These tapes are used widely in plastering works. The fine mesh net of the tape looks thicker than gauze, and you will get different sizes for it, ranging from 48mm to 100 mm. The main thing this tape does is to strengthen the joints of the plasterboard and provide a secure and seamless connection.

WHAT IS THE WORKING PROCESS OF SKRIM TAPE?

Skrim tape connects the gap between two or more sheets of plasterboard, which prevents weaknesses and cracks that occurs from the gaps between the plastered places. Even the experts cannot reduce the gaps entirely by pushing the boards together, they will always require a skrim tape to make things perfect. Without this tape, the gaps will grow bigger and cracks will form. These gaps are harder to remove after the work is finished.

The open weave section of the tape is designed to avoid cracking as it sticks to the plasterboard, and it secures the individual sections placed in the final layer of plaster. Once this part is over your hard work will be paid off and the plasterboard will not show any type of gaps.

HOW TO APPLY SKRIM TAPE:

So after you know what this tape is, it’s important to learn its application. When you are working on a vertical position on the wall, you have to use three inches of tape on the plasterboard. The connection has to run closer to the middle of the skrim tape. Once the first three inches are added, you have to move the tape lower on the connection, don’t forget to press on the already application places.
